Ticket: SEEDFORGE-412 — Expired credentials in test-data factory

For the weekly eng sync: the Seedforge test-data factory library stopped generating fixtures Tuesday because its service credential for the internal Moldwright schema API expired silently. All CI suites depending on generated fixtures failed with opaque 401s, which cost roughly a day of triage. We have rotated the credential, added expiry alerting, and documented the renewal runbook. The replacement key is recorded below.

gateway credential: vxb3-o9a

Subject: Metricside cut-over done

Quick summary for you. The metrics-aggregation sidecar is fully cut over to the Verlan cluster as of last night. Old collectors are drained; they'll be decommissioned Friday. Dashboards already read from the new path, so no consumer changes needed on your side. If you deploy anything that embeds the sidecar, make sure it starts with the current settings, listed here.

deployment values, bahop-fahag:
[silok]
host = silok.lumictech.test
user = silok_svc
database = silok_prod

Finance team: the capital case assumed 18% demand growth for the Lintel series, but revised forecasts show 9–11%, pushing payback beyond the five-year threshold. Instead, we will add a third shift at Greymoor and retool Line 4, funded from the existing maintenance envelope. Depreciation schedules and shift-premium costs are attached. Review these figures before the quarterly close. The confidential strategic rationale is recorded immediately below.

confidential, kahog-bawif: The northern region missed its Pramir quota by 20.0 percent last quarter. Casaxek Freight plans to lower the Fraion list price by 41.5 percent in December. The finance team signed off on a budget of $236.4 million for Project Druius. The renewal with Fenysix Partners closes at $91.3 million a year, 2.1 percent below the last contract.

# Signing validator plugins for Quillbase

Quick rundown for whoever inherits this: every validator plugin in Quillbase gets packaged and signed before the plugin loader will touch it. No signature, no load — that's by design, since validators run against raw customer data. The CI job handles signing automatically on tagged releases. If you ever need to sign manually, use the plugin signing key below.

signing key of kahog-fahaf = bky9_zU6UfuZta